  • Patent number: 5169237
    Abstract: A supporting and guide roller for pull-out guides for drawers comprises a roller body made of hard material, the shell surface of the roller body forming a first rolling surface, at least one circumferential groove being arranged in the area of the first rolling surface and being filled with an elastic material, which forms a second rolling surface when the roller is not under load and projects a certain amount over the first rolling surface. The second rolling surface is arranged in the area of a wider notch in the roller body extending in the peripheral direction of the roller. When the soft rolling surface is under load, the material of the soft rolling surface is displaced into the area of the notch.

  • Patent number: 4934639
    Abstract: A foldable leveller leg assembly for supporting an article having a base member directly engaging the article, a leg member pivotally connected to the base member and a foot member adjustably affixed to the leg member. Several means are available for securing the base member to the article. Alternate means may be utilized to lock the leg member in a substantially fixed relationship with respect to the base member so that the leg member can sustain the article when in a vertical position and be folded against it when the article is to be shipped, stored or relocated. The foot member can move independent of a connected stationary element engaging the supporting surface. A roller device associated with the base member enables the article to be moved over a supporting surface when the leg member is in the folded and substantially horizontal position.
